grundig satellit 700 synch detune limit
 
In article .com,
wrote:

Let say tune in a station at 15000khz with filter setting at narrow.
If you tune away form the centre frequency (15000khz ) to (14998 and
15002 khz) , is the synch still be able to lock in the signal stably
? What is the detuning limit with synch stably lock of your satellit
700?


I'm no radio designer but as I understand it the sync circuit basically
controls a local oscillator with a PLL circuit that has a long
integration time so as long as you are tuned near enough for the
received signal to be in the bandpass range of the filter in use the
PLL circuit will lock to it.

The lock range will vary but most analog models should accommodate plus
or minus 2 KHz without a problem. A DSP radio with sync in software is
a different story and there the range is likely much smaller.

I can not tell you specifically what the Satellite 700 can do since I
do not own one.
